Home
Packages
Forums
Wiki
GitLab
Security
AUR
Download
コンテンツにスキップ
メインメニュー
メインメニュー
サイドバーに移動
非表示
案内
メインページ
目次
コミュニティに貢献
最近の出来事
おまかせ表示
特別ページ
交流
ヘルプ
貢献
最近の更新
最近の議論
新しいページ
統計
リクエスト
ArchWiki
検索
検索
表示
アカウント作成
ログイン
個人用ツール
アカウント作成
ログイン
Gangliaのソースを表示
ページ
議論
日本語
閲覧
ソースを閲覧
履歴を表示
ツール
ツール
サイドバーに移動
非表示
操作
閲覧
ソースを閲覧
履歴を表示
全般
リンク元
関連ページの更新状況
ページ情報
表示
サイドバーに移動
非表示
←
Ganglia
あなたには「このページの編集」を行う権限がありません。理由は以下の通りです:
この操作は、次のグループに属する利用者のみが実行できます:
登録利用者
。
このページのソースの閲覧やコピーができます。
[[Category:状態監視と通知]] [[en:Ganglia]] Ganglia はクラスタやグリッドなどの高性能な計算環境に適しているスケーラブルな分散型システム監視ツールです。監視している全てのマシンについて、ライブ状態や統計情報 (CPU の平均負担率やネットワーク利用率など) をリモートから閲覧できます。 Ganglia は [[AUR]] の {{AUR|ganglia}} パッケージでインストールできます。ウェブフロントエンドは {{AUR|ganglia-web}} パッケージでインストールできます。依存パッケージを少なくした {{AUR|ganglia-minimal}} というパッケージも存在し、{{ic|gmetad}} を必要としない場合に有用です。{{ic|rrdtool}} が依存パッケージから外れているため Cairo や Mesa がインストールされません。 [https://sourceforge.net/apps/trac/ganglia Ganglia Wiki] には Ganglia の使い方について詳しい情報が載っています。 == Ganglia ウェブインターフェイス == Ganglia のウェブフロントエンドは AUR の {{AUR|ganglia-web}} パッケージでインストールできます。 [[PHP]] が動作する[[:カテゴリ:ウェブサーバー|ウェブサーバー]]をセットアップする必要があります。下のセクションでは設定例を載せています。 {{ic|/etc/php/php.ini}} の {{ic|open_basedir}} に {{ic|/tmp}}, {{ic|/usr/share/webapps}}, {{ic|/var/lib/ganglia}} を設定してください。 === Nginx と php-fpm === [[Nginx]] の記事に従ってインストール・設定してください。 nginx の最小設定は以下のようになります: {{hc|/etc/nginx/nginx.conf| events { worker_connections 1024; } http { include mime.types; default_type application/octet-stream; upstream php { server unix:/run/php-fpm/php-fpm.sock; } server { listen 80 default_server; root /usr/share/webapps; index index.php; location ~ \.php$ { fastcgi_pass php; include fastcgi.conf; } } } }} 設定したら {{ic|gmetad.service}} と {{ic|gmond.service}} を起動してください。そして http://localhost/ganglia を開いて正しく動作していることを確認してください。 == トラブルシューティング == === IP アドレスのバインドやホストネームがおかしい === {{ic|gmond.conf}} の {{ic|udp_send_channel}} セクションで {{ic|1= bind_hostname = yes}} と設定されていた場合、{{ic|gmond}} デーモンはデフォルトのホストネームの IP アドレスが使われます。以下のコマンドで確認できます: $ hostname -i $ host $(hostname) ネットワーク上の他のマシンから監視しているマシンのホストネームを確認するには: $ host <ip-address> リストの一番上のホストネームが {{ic|gmond}} によって使われ、ウェブ UI に表示されます。{{ic|/etc/hosts}} や {{ic|/etc/nsswitch.conf}} ファイルを編集することでホストネームを変えることができます。特に、{{ic|/etc/nsswitch.conf}} の {{ic|hosts}} 行で {{ic|dns}} の前に {{ic|myhostname}} があると、{{ic|gmond}} を 127.0.0.1 の UDP ポートにバインドしようとして読み込みに失敗します。 {{ic|gmond.conf}} ファイルを編集した以下の行を {{ic|globals}} セクションに追加することでホストネームは上書きできます: {{bc|1= globals { ... override_hostname = myhostname.mydomain override_ip = 127.0.0.2 } }} == 参照 == * IP とホストネームのルックアップについて: https://www.mail-archive.com/ganglia-general@lists.sourceforge.net/msg01885.html
このページで使用されているテンプレート:
テンプレート:AUR
(
ソースを閲覧
)
テンプレート:Bc
(
ソースを閲覧
)
テンプレート:Hc
(
ソースを閲覧
)
テンプレート:Ic
(
ソースを閲覧
)
テンプレート:Pkg
(
ソースを閲覧
)
Ganglia
に戻る。
検索
検索
Gangliaのソースを表示
話題を追加